为什么word只能撤销一步
作者:路由通
|
238人看过
发布时间:2026-03-20 00:06:56
标签:
你是否曾在编辑文档时,因误操作而急切地按下撤销键,却发现只能回退一步,之前的修改记录竟消失无踪?这并非软件缺陷,而是微软文字处理软件(Microsoft Word)一项深思熟虑的设计机制。本文将深入探讨其背后的技术原理、设计逻辑与历史沿革,从内存管理、用户体验到版本兼容性,全方位解析“单步撤销”功能的成因,并为您提供实用的应对策略与深度优化方案。
在日常使用微软公司的文字处理软件(Microsoft Word)进行文档编辑时,许多用户都曾遇到过这样一个令人困惑甚至沮丧的场景:精心调整了格式、删改了大段文字,或进行了一系列复杂操作后,突然发现某处修改并不妥当。于是,我们本能地按下那个熟悉的撤销快捷键组合,或者点击工具栏上的左向箭头图标。然而,期待中的“时光倒流”并未完全发生——软件仅仅撤销了刚刚完成的那一步操作,而在此之前的所有编辑步骤,似乎都从历史记录中“蒸发”了,无法再通过重复撤销来回溯。这个现象,就是通常被用户概括为“Word只能撤销一步”的问题。它看似是一个软件功能上的限制或错误,但实际上,其背后交织着复杂的技术考量、历史设计决策以及对不同使用场景的平衡。本文将为您层层剥茧,深入探讨这一现象背后的十二个核心原因。 一、核心设计理念:专注于最近操作 文字处理软件(Word)的撤销与重做功能,其首要设计目标并非构建一个完整的、无限回溯的操作历史博物馆。相反,它的核心定位是提供一个针对“最近发生的误操作”的快速纠正机制。开发团队假设,用户最需要挽回的,通常是刚刚完成的、可能因手误或判断失误而导致的那一步错误。因此,系统将大量的内存与运算资源,优先用于确保当前文档状态的稳定与下一步操作的流畅,而非无限制地记录每一个过往的操作细节。这种设计理念,体现了在有限系统资源下对核心功能稳定性的优先保障。 二、内存资源管理的权衡 详细记录文档编辑过程中的每一个微小动作——例如每个字符的输入、删除、格式刷的每一次点击——意味着需要在计算机的内存中持续保存大量的状态快照或操作指令序列。对于长篇文档,尤其是包含复杂格式、图表、公式的文档,这些历史数据会迅速膨胀,占用可观的内存空间,可能导致软件运行变慢、响应延迟,甚至在内存有限的设备上引发崩溃。将撤销步骤默认设置为有限的(有时表现为仅一步有效),是一种主动的内存管理策略,旨在维持软件在多数用户环境下的性能表现。 三、历史版本中的默认设置演变 不同版本的文字处理软件(Word),其撤销堆栈的默认深度并不相同。在较早的版本中,由于当时计算机的平均硬件配置较低,为了确保软件的普及性和流畅性,默认的撤销步骤数可能设置得相当保守。用户可能没有主动进入选项设置中进行调整,从而一直沿用着较为严格的默认值。即便在较新的版本中,默认步骤数有所增加,但若用户从未更改过相关设置,或者在特定操作后触发了堆栈清除机制(下文会详述),仍会体验到“只能撤销一步”的感觉。了解自己所使用软件版本的默认行为,是解决问题的第一步。 四、特定操作对撤销堆栈的清除效应 这是导致“单步撤销”现象最常见、也最容易被忽视的原因之一。文字处理软件(Word)的撤销功能并非在所有操作面前都一视同仁。某些特定类型的操作会被系统视为一个“里程碑”或“断点”,一旦执行,就会自动清空之前保存的所有撤销历史。这类操作通常包括但不限于:执行“保存”命令、运行宏、进行邮件合并、插入某些特定类型的对象或域、以及进行文档的“另存为”操作。当您完成一系列编辑后习惯性地按下保存快捷键,实际上可能已经无意中“重置”了撤销堆栈,使得保存点之前的所有操作都无法再被撤销。 五、文档保护与最终状态确定 当文档被设置为“只读”模式,或者启用了“限制编辑”功能(例如仅允许填写窗体或添加批注)时,软件对文档内容的变更管理策略会发生根本改变。在这些受保护状态下,系统可能不允许对文档进行可能导致内容不确定性的深度撤销,或者将保护状态本身视为一个不可逆转的操作节点。同样,当用户将文档标记为“最终状态”后,软件也会倾向于锁定编辑历史,以维持文档的确定性,这也会影响撤销功能的可用范围。 六、跨视图或模式切换的影响 文字处理软件(Word)提供了多种视图模式,如页面视图、阅读视图、大纲视图、Web版式视图等。当用户在编辑过程中切换了文档的视图模式,或者在不同的窗口间切换编辑焦点(例如从主文档窗口切换到页眉页脚编辑区域),软件内部的管理模块可能会将这种切换视为一个上下文环境的变更。为了确保新环境下操作的清晰与稳定,系统有时会选择清空前一个上下文中的操作记录,从而导致视图切换前进行的编辑步骤无法被撤销。 七、宏与自动化脚本的执行介入 宏是一系列命令和指令的集合,旨在自动执行复杂任务。当用户运行一个宏时,该宏可能会对文档进行一系列密集且快速的修改。从软件逻辑上看,整个宏的执行过程可能被视为一个单一的、原子的操作单元。因此,在宏运行结束后,撤销功能可能仅允许您撤销“运行宏”这一个动作,而无法回溯到宏内部所执行的每一个具体步骤。这是基于将复杂自动化过程视为黑箱操作的设计考量。 八、与第三方插件或加载项的兼容性问题 许多用户会为文字处理软件(Word)安装各种第三方插件以扩展功能,如语法检查工具、参考文献管理软件、翻译插件等。这些插件在与主程序交互时,可能会以非标准的方式修改文档内容。如果插件的开发者没有严格遵循微软提供的应用程序编程接口规范来管理操作历史,那么由该插件触发的文档更改就可能无法被主程序的撤销管理器正确捕获和记录,或者其操作会干扰甚至清空原有的撤销堆栈。 九、文档损坏或临时文件异常的潜在风险 尽管不常见,但文档文件本身损坏,或者软件在生成与管理临时文件时出现异常,也可能导致撤销功能失效。操作历史信息有时会存储在文档关联的临时文件或文档内部的特定数据结构中。如果这些数据因意外断电、软件冲突或存储介质问题而损坏,撤销堆栈信息就可能丢失或无法读取,从而表现为只能撤销最后一步,甚至完全无法撤销。 十、软件冲突或系统资源枯竭的后果 当计算机系统资源(如内存、中央处理器时间)非常紧张时,或者当文字处理软件(Word)与其他正在运行的应用程序(特别是同样占用大量资源的软件)发生冲突时,操作系统或软件自身为了维持基本运行,可能会采取“丢弃非核心数据”的策略来释放资源。尚未保存到稳定存储区的撤销历史数据,很可能被视为可以舍弃的非核心数据之一,从而被清除,导致历史记录丢失。 十一、用户界面反馈的误解与混淆 有时,问题并非出在功能本身,而在于用户对界面反馈的理解。例如,撤销按钮或快捷键在特定情况下可能显示为灰色(不可用状态),这可能是因为当前没有任何可以撤销的操作(例如刚打开文档时),或者因为焦点不在文档编辑区域。用户可能将这种状态误认为是“只能撤销一步”后的结果。此外,如果用户不熟悉撤销列表的下拉菜单功能(点击撤销按钮旁的小箭头可显示操作历史列表),也可能没有意识到可以跳过中间步骤直接撤销更早的操作。 十二、面向企业环境的管理策略限制 在大型企业或机构部署的文字处理软件(Word),信息技术管理员可能会通过组策略等集中管理工具,对软件的各项功能进行统一配置和限制。出于信息安全管理、合规性审计或标准化办公的考虑,管理员有可能主动限制撤销功能的步骤数,甚至将其设置为最小值。这是为了确保文档编辑过程的确定性,并防止通过无限撤销来绕过某些编辑追踪机制。 在深入剖析了以上十二个主要原因后,我们不应止步于理解问题,更应寻求解决方案与最佳实践。针对“只能撤销一步”的困扰,用户可以采取以下主动措施:首先,进入“文件”->“选项”->“高级”设置中,找到“编辑选项”部分,明确设置“最多可撤销操作次数”为一个较大的数值(如100次或150次),但这需权衡内存占用。其次,培养良好的编辑习惯,在进行可能清除撤销堆栈的操作(如保存、运行宏)前,先确认之前的编辑是否已无误;对于关键或复杂的多步编辑,可以阶段性地使用“另存为”功能保存副本,而非直接覆盖原文件,这相当于手动创建还原点。再者,善用“撤销列表”下拉菜单,快速跳转至特定操作点,而非机械地多次点击撤销按钮。最后,保持软件与插件的更新,并定期检查文档健康状况,可以有效减少因软件错误或文件损坏导致的问题。 综上所述,“Word只能撤销一步”并非一个简单的程序错误,而是一个融合了历史设计、资源管理、用户场景与软件稳定性的综合体现。它提醒我们,任何软件功能都是多重约束下的折衷产物。作为用户,在理解其背后逻辑的基础上,通过合理配置和良好的使用习惯,我们完全能够驾驭这一功能,使其更好地服务于高效、可靠的文档创作过程。技术的意义在于为人所用,洞悉其原理,方能游刃有余。
相关文章
电瓶失水是影响铅酸蓄电池性能与寿命的常见问题。本文将系统阐述如何通过观察外观变化、检测电压与内阻、分析充电状态以及借助专业工具等多种方法,准确判断电瓶是否失水。文章融合了权威技术资料与实用操作指南,旨在为用户提供一份全面、深入且具备高度可操作性的诊断手册,帮助您及时发现问题,科学维护电瓶,有效延长其使用寿命。
2026-03-20 00:05:58
203人看过
增量比例积分微分(PID)控制器的仿真,是通过数字建模与软件工具,在计算机环境中模拟其动态调节过程。本文将从仿真模型构建、离散化算法实现、参数整定方法、以及典型应用案例等多个维度,深入剖析增量式PID的仿真技术路径与核心要点,旨在为工程实践提供一套清晰、可操作的指导方案。
2026-03-20 00:05:56
300人看过
填充柄是电子表格软件中用于快速复制与填充数据的核心工具,通过拖动单元格右下角的小方块,用户可以高效完成序列生成、公式复制或模式填充等操作,极大提升了数据处理效率,是自动化办公不可或缺的实用功能。
2026-03-20 00:05:55
143人看过
电力谐波的产生是现代电力系统中一个复杂且关键的现象,其根源主要在于非线性负载的广泛应用。本文将深入探讨谐波产生的核心机理,详细分析诸如整流设备、变频器、电弧炉等典型非线性负载的工作原理及其引入谐波电流的过程。文章还将从电网侧和用户侧两个维度,剖析系统阻抗、背景谐波电压等外部因素如何影响谐波的生成与放大,并简要提及谐波所带来的危害与治理思路,为读者提供一个全面而专业的理解框架。
2026-03-20 00:05:32
42人看过
在使用微软表格处理软件(Microsoft Excel)过程中,用户时常会遇到工作表内出现看似空白却占据空间的“白页”区域,这通常由隐藏的行列、格式设置、打印区域定义或对象残留等多种因素造成。本文将系统解析这些空白区域的十二个核心成因,并提供对应的识别方法与解决方案,帮助用户彻底清理工作表,提升数据处理的效率与专业性。
2026-03-20 00:05:29
292人看过
在工业自动化系统中,可编程逻辑控制器(PLC)的模块更换是一项关键的维护技能。本文将系统阐述从准备工作到最终验证的全流程,涵盖安全规范、工具选择、操作步骤与调试要点,旨在为技术人员提供一份详尽、专业的操作指南,确保更换过程安全、高效,最大限度减少系统停机时间。
2026-03-20 00:05:27
260人看过
热门推荐
资讯中心:
.webp)

.webp)

.webp)
